I can't recall if I posted about this already...doing a search I don't
see anything. Anyway I know a lot of people still use these instruments
because of their fairly flexible analog string sound with the three band
eq resonators. One thing that always bugged me is the hard rapid
release when the brass is engaged. It'd be nice to have an option there
anyway. As noted in some of my videos the Siel Orchestra machines and
their variants did more sophisticated triggering tricks. But anyway I
installed a couple small switches that allow the performer to sustain
either brass or brass and string or 'stock' hard rapid decay on
release. It makes for some nice new options. I'll post a video on the
